The Town of Lonsdale had a population of 103 as of July 1, 2025.
The primary coordinate point for Lonsdale is located at latitude 34.5445 and longitude -92.8082 in Garland County. The formal boundaries for the Town of Lonsdale encompass a land area of 0.43 sq. miles and a water area of 0 sq. miles. Garland County is in the Central time zone (GMT -6).
The Town of Lonsdale has a C1 Census Class Code which indicates an active incorporated place that does not serve as a county subdivision equivalent. It also has a Functional Status Code of "A" which identifies an active government providing primary general-purpose functions.
